FoChar

FoChar —

Synopsis




            FoChar;
            FoCharClass;
FoDatatype* fo_char_new_with_value          (const gchar *value);
const gchar* fo_char_get_value              (FoDatatype *fo_char);
FoDatatype* fo_char_get_char_space          (void);
FoDatatype* fo_char_get_char_zws            (void);

Object Hierarchy


  GObject
   +----FoObject
         +----FoDatatype
               +----FoChar

Properties


  "value"                gchararray            : Read / Write / Construct Only

Description

Details

FoChar

typedef struct _FoChar FoChar;


FoCharClass

typedef struct _FoCharClass FoCharClass;


fo_char_new_with_value ()

FoDatatype* fo_char_new_with_value          (const gchar *value);

Creates a new FoChar set to value.

value : String value of the new FoChar.
Returns : The new FoChar.

fo_char_get_value ()

const gchar* fo_char_get_value              (FoDatatype *fo_char);

Get the value of fo_char.

fo_char : FoChar.
Returns : String value of fo_char.

fo_char_get_char_space ()

FoDatatype* fo_char_get_char_space          (void);

Get an FoChar with the well-known value of ' '.

Returns : The FoChar.

fo_char_get_char_zws ()

FoDatatype* fo_char_get_char_zws            (void);

Get an FoChar with the well-known value of U+200B, ZERO WIDTH SPACE.

Returns : The FoChar.

Property Details

The "value" property

  "value"                gchararray            : Read / Write / Construct Only

FoChar value.

Default value: NULL